Former minister Akbar Lone’s another son steps in politics | KNO

Srinagar, Jun 21 (KNO): In an interesting development in north Kashmir’s Bandipora district, Jalal Akbar Lone—youngest son of senior National Conference (NC) leader and former minister Muhammad Akbar Lone—has formally stepped into politics. Jalal, announced his political debut at a gathering in his native Naidkhai area of the Bandipora assembly segment on Friday. “I have formally started my political innings,” he told the news agency—Kashmir News Observer (KNO). Jalal is planning to hold political gatherings in other areas of the segment. His elder brother, Hilal Akbar Lone, won 2024 assembly election from Sonawari assembly despite his native area Naidkhai being sliced from the segment during delimitation exercise. In the polls, Hilal secured 31000 votes while Yasir Reshi (then AIP candidate), Imtiyaz Ahmad Parrey (Apni Party) managed to get only 17000 votes each—(KNO)
